Software Development

 

Description:

To lead the technical direction of your assigned Agile team, overseeing the technical architecture and all engineering tasks, be point contact for any related product releases, pioneer technical best practices, influence high quality coding standards and oversee the technical roadmap for the Agile team’s products.

Also to collaborate with the Agile team’s Product Owner in converting business requirements to technical requirements where necessary. 

 

Experience:

  • Proven experience in leading and managing the delivery of system/software development projects in a structured environment
  • Experience in a variety of software development approaches and methodologies including Agile and Waterfall
  • Experience in both architecture and implementation-level software design
  • Experience in requirements capture, analysis techniques and process improvement approaches
  • Strong facilitation and coaching skills
  • Excellent personal organisation and ability to prioritise and carry out multiple tasks
  • Able to influence and drive projects to meet key milestones and overcome challenges
  • Comfortable working without routine supervision
  • A desire to remain technically capable and an expert in current technologies

 

Skills: 

  • Capable of understanding and contributing to the technical solution from design through to code across all platforms
  • Ability to coach and lead staff
  • Good understanding of people development and staff motivation
  • Great problem-solving skills
  • Great software architecture skills
  • Delivery focused with a good balance between short and long-term solutions
  • Ability to be autonomous and manage priorities aligned with overall strategy
  • 2+ years of tech lead or team manager role
  • 10+ years .Net experience
  • 3+ years React/JS experience
  • Strong RESTful API knowledge and API best practices
  • Strong experience with event-driven microservices and APIs in a distributed architecture, decoupling legacy platform
  • Good understanding of building platforms at Scale in Cloud, Azure knowledge
  • Recent experience working in Scrum teams of Agile environment
  • Strong experience with DevOps and CI/CD processes, Kubernetes, Docker
  • Passioned about automated testing

Organization GetCapital
Industry IT / Telecom / Software Jobs
Occupational Category Software Development
Job Location Sydney,Australia
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Intermediate
Experience 2 Years
Posted at 2021-07-28 6:17 am
Expires on 2024-10-19